Key learnings and takeaways:
- As someone who runs a successful business Katrina got caught up in her own success and started taking on work that wasn’t aligned with the grand vision she had
- She was operating in her zone of excellence (the things she’s good at and gets paid for) vs. her zone of genius (the things that lights her up) which was sales and leadership
- As a master strategist she also realized that none of the issues she was facing was due to a lack of clarity in how to proceed forward to pivot her business, her issues were in not executing on what she knew
- As we probed deeper that probing revealed that she was actually afraid of disappointing people, which transfers back to childhood patterns
- The irony was that she was actually disappointing someone - the most important person, which was herself
- The hesitation she had on executing was really about prioritizing not disappointing others at the expense of herself
- She realized that the level of her business growth and transition is directly tied to her realizing her own growth and transition in herself
